//-------------------------------------------------------------------
// Constant conventions:
//-------------------------------------------------------------------

// KH       Hardware definition
// KHw      4-byte word definition prefix
// KHb      Byte definition prefix
// KHt      Bit definition prefix
// KHm      Mask definition prefix
// KHs      Shift definition prefix
// KHo      Offset definition prefix
// KHwRo    Read-only register
// KHwWo    Write-only register
// KHwRw    Read/write register
// KHwBase  Base address within memory map
// _i       Input suffix
// _o       Output suffix
// _b       Input/output suffix
//
// ALL ASSP specific hardware registers should be defined in this file, not
// in local files.  The register belongs to the ASSP, not the driver.

//----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Memory map: physical addresses
//----------------------------------------------------------------------------

// These details are taken directly from the NaviEngine SoC TRM "S18599EJ1V0UM00.pdf"
// Table 4-1 Address Map
const TUint KHwBaseMPcorePrivatePhys = 0xc0000000; // Private MPcore region for SCU and Interrupt controller (8k address space)
const TUint KHwDDR2RamBasePhys       = 0x80000000; // 256MB of DDR2 RAM sits here (in a 1GB address space)
const TUint KHwPCIPhys               = 0x20000000; // PCI controller (128MB address space)
const TUint KHwInternal              = 0x18000000; // Internal SoC peripherals reside in this area (16MB address space)

//----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// Restart Reason Codes
//----------------------------------------------------------------------------

// Restart types (bits 31-29)
const TUint KmRestartReasonsActions            = 0xE0000000; // Bits 31 to 29

// These three bits are indications for the bootloader to perform some activity
const TUint KtRestartReasonHardRestart         = 0x80000000; // Bit31 back to bootloader
const TUint KtRestartReasonSoftRestart         = 0x40000000; // Bit30 back to same image (will need image location too)
const TUint KtRestartReasonBootRestart         = 0x20000000; // Bit29 back into new image (will need image location too)

// This bit is an indicator for ane image to detect it is being warm booted
const TUint KtRestartReasonWarmBoot            = 0x10000000; // Bit28 this boot is "warm"

// Image locations (bits 27-20)
const TUint KmRestartImageLocations            = 0x0FF00000; // Bits 27 to 20
const TUint KtRestartReasonRAMImage            = 0x08000000; // Bit27
const TUint KtRestartReasonNORImage            = 0x04000000; // Bit26
const TUint KtRestartReasonNANDImage           = 0x02000000; // Bit25
const TUint KtRestartReasonONENANDImage        = 0x01000000; // Bit24
const TUint KtRestartReasonSIBLEYImage         = 0x00800000; // Bit23
const TUint KtRestartReasonOTAUpgrade          = 0x00400000; // Bit22
const TUint KtRestartReasonCoreLdr             = 0x00200000; // Bit21  This platform specific reason introduced to start SMP enabled CoreLdr

// Restart startup Mode (bits 19-16)
const TUint KmRestartStartupModes              = 0x000F0000; // Bits 19 to 16
const TUint KsRestartStartupModes              = 16;
const TUint KRestartStartupModesSize           = 4;          // size in bits

// Custom restart reasons (bits 15-8)
const TUint KmRestartCustomRestartReasons      = 0x0000FF00; // Bits 15 to 8
const TUint KsRestartCustomRestartReasons      = 8;
const TUint KRestartCustomRestartReasonsSize   = 8;          // size in bits

// Define USB loader restart (after USB link dropped)
const TUint KtRestartCustomRestartUSBLoader    = 0x00008000; // Bit 15
const TUint KtRestartCustomRestartMemCheck     = 0x00004000; // Bit 14
const TUint KtRestartCustomRestartMemCheckPass = 0x00002000; // Bit 13

// Mask of all the bits used during the memory test (but not the start)
const TUint KmRestartCustomRestartMemCheckBits = 0x00003F00; // Bits 13 to 8
